Understanding the Stock Split
A stock split is a corporate action where a company divides its existing shares into multiple shares. This is typically done to make the shares more accessible to retail investors. Implications for Investors
The stock split has several implications for investors:
- Increased Liquidity: With more shares outstanding, the stock becomes more liquid, making it easier for investors to buy and sell without significantly impacting the share price.
- Affordability: The lower share price after the split makes the stock more accessible to retail investors, who may have been hesitant to invest due to the high price.
- Potential Increase in Trading Volume: A lower share price can lead to an increase in trading volume, which could boost the stock's liquidity and potentially lead to higher trading prices.
